.detail01 {
	padding: 6% 0 7.2%;
	
}

.work-style-hr {
	border-top: 1px dotted #8c8b8b;
	padding-bottom: 8%;
}

.group-3 {
	
}

.equipment-hr1{
	border-top: 2px solid #0066CC;
	margin-bottom: 10px;
}

.equipment-hr2{
	border-top: 2px solid #8c8b8b;
	margin-bottom: 10px;
}
.workdetai000hr1 {
	border-top: 2px solid #0066CC;
	margin-bottom: 10px;
}

.workdetai000hr2 {
	border-top: 2px solid #8c8b8b;
	margin-bottom: 10px;
}
.equipment ,.equipment1
	{
		letter-spacing: 0.2em;
		line-height: 2em;
		    margin: 9px 0 10px!important;
	}

.equipment .mar_203 {
	margin: 2.145% 0 4px;
}
.equipment1 .mar_203 {
	margin: 2.145% 0 4px;
}



.equipment .equi_con_2 {
	float: right;
	word-spacing: 1em;
}


.equipment-hr {
	border-bottom: 1px dotted #8c8b8b;
}
@media screen and (max-width: 767px) {
	.marginbottomfoter
	{
		margin-bottom: 40px;
	}
	.div_title
	{
padding-top: 8%!important;
margin-top: 3%!important;
	}
.worsk_detail000_content1
{
	width:100% !important;
}
.workdetai000hr1 {
	border-top: 2px solid #0066CC;
	margin-bottom: 30px;
}

.workdetai000hr2 {
	border-top: 2px solid #8c8b8b;
	margin-bottom: 30px;
}
	.equipment .mar_203 {
	    margin: 4.145% 0 5px;
	}
	.equipment1
	{
		margin: 4.145% 0 5px;
	}
	.works_detail_slidebar {
		display: none;
	}
	.bot24
	{margin-top: 11%!important;
	}
	.worsk_detail000_content1
	{
	margin-top: 3%!important;
	}
	.works_detail_main,.worsk_detail_content,.worsk_detail000_content {
		width: 100% !important;
	}
	.w_triangle_left {
		border-left: 10px solid #CCCCCC;
		border-top: 10px solid transparent;
		border-bottom: 10px solid transparent;
		position: absolute;
		top: 32%;
		left: 6.5%;
	}
	.w_triangle_down {
		border-top: 10px solid #FFFFFF;
		border-left: 10px solid transparent;
		border-right: 10px solid transparent;
		position: absolute;
		top: 40%;
		left: 5%;
	}
	.w_pad_left_35 {
		padding-top: 17px;
		padding-left: 35px;
	}
	.sania_works_detail,.works_detail_main {
		margin-top: 0 !important;
	}
	.sania_works_detail {
		font-size: 16px !important;
		letter-spacing: 0.15em;
	}
	.w_bor_right {
		border-right: 1px solid #CCC;
	}
	.div_sani_works_number {
		padding-top: 0px !important;
		line-height: 17px!important;
	}
	
	.w_pad_left_35 p {
		margin: 0 0 17px !important;
	}
	.works_list {
		margin: 13px 0 !important;
	}
	.w_mar_top_70 {
		margin-top: 70px;
	}
	.w_mar_top_75 {
		margin-top: 75px;
	}
	.worsk_detail_title1 {
		margin-right: 0 !important;
		margin-bottom: 14.9px !important;
	}
	.worsk_detail_title2 {
		margin-right: 0 !important;
		margin-bottom: 4px !important;
	}
	.worsk_detail_title3 {
		margin-right: 0 !important;
	}
	.detail01 {
		font-size: 16px;
		line-height: 2.8em;
		letter-spacing: 0.24em;
		letter-spacing: 0.2em;
		padding: 4.5% 0 8.5%;
	}
	.mar-top-90
	{
		margin-top: 11%;
	}
	.work-style-hr {
		padding-bottom: 10%;
	}
	.group-3 {
		font-size: 20px;
		
	}
	
	.equipment {
		font-size: 16px!important;
		margin: 0 0 15px!important;
}	
.equipment1 {
		font-size: 16px!important;
		margin: 0 0 15px!important;
}	
	
	.w_mar_lr_5 {
		margin-left: 5% !important;
		margin-right: 5% !important;
	}
		.worsk_detail_content_img{
	
	height: 427px!important;
	width: 100%!important;
	background-color: #F6F1F1;

}
.worsk_detail_content_img img{
	
	height: 427px!important;
	
	
}
.lettspacingsorkdetail
{
	margin: 0 0 15px!important;
}
.equipment-hr1
{
	margin-bottom: 12px!important;
}
}

@media screen and (min-width: 768px) {
	.works_detail_slidebar2 {
		display: none;
	}
	.mar-top-90 {
	margin-top: 11.5%;
}
	.detail01 {
		letter-spacing: 0.2em;
		line-height: 2.1em;
		padding: 5.7% 0 6.9%;
		font-size: 14px;
		
	}
	.group-3 {
		font-size: 18px;
	}
	.equipment {
		font-size: 14px;
	}
	.equipment1 {
		font-size: 14px;
	}
	
}

@media screen and (max-width: 1039px) and (min-width: 768px) {
	.works_detail_main {
		width: 100% !important;
	}
	.worsk_detail_content {
		width: 70% !important;
	}
	.worsk_detail000_content {
		width: 90% !important;
	}
	.works_detail_slidebar {
		width: 30% !important;
	}
	.worsk_detail_content_img {
		width: 100% !important;
		height: auto !important;
	}
}

@media print {
	.works_detail_slidebar2 {
			display: none;
		}
	.detail01, .work-style-hr{
		padding-bottom: 10px;
	}
}